| Nomadio React + 2 micro sidewonders + dig woes
Hey there guys iam in need of some help. i just recently made the switch from a punk dig and mamba max pro in my xr to 2 micro sidewinders and a nomadio react radio. both my esc's are calibrated to the radio. heres how my xr10 is setup react radio dsm 1 spektrum rx 3 channel 2 cc micro sidewinders (both running v1.24 firmware) cc bec wired directly to servo team brood 35t motors 14 tooth pinions front and rear heres my problems 1) my rear tires are turning slower than my front tires? 2) when i go to do a front dig it my rear tires dont lock up all the way. but everything works ok when i do rear dig. 3) when i turn my radio on is asks if i want to run beta mode and i accept cause iam running DSM1 RX. but on the main screen it says beta demo. is that something i should worry about? heres my settings on the radio throttle (channel 2) front esc Trim - 0 Dual Rate - 60 Throttle expo - 0 Brake expo - 0 Sub trim - 0 Brake End point - 190 Throttle end point - 190 dr mode - both reverse - off type - digital throttle (channel 3) rear esc Trim - 0 Dual Rate - 60 low end point - 125 high end point - 190 Dr mode - both reverse- -off type - digital mode - throttle/brake steps - 2 soft keys grip soft key ch3 dual rate setting value wheel soft key thr trim adjusting value t1 soft key steering trim t2 soft key nothing t3 soft key nothing t4 soft key thr dual rate setting value please help Thnaks for your time guys and gals CrawlHer Last edited by CrawlHer; 06-09-2011 at 08:22 PM. |

What the reason for the rear endpoints being different? throttle (channel 3) rear esc Trim - 0 Dual Rate - 60 low end point - 125 high end point - 190 I have a feeling that will make your rear esc only see full throttle (or brake) as appx 75%-80% of what your front esc is set at since it is set to 190. I would put all 4 of those values to 100 (or 190 in your case) and recalibrate real quick. Front esc epas and rear esc epas I mean. Last edited by Illeagle; 06-09-2011 at 09:45 PM. |

If all the programming and mixing is "correct", it may be small differences in the motors that are causing the slight speed difference. Do you have a tach? It would be easiest to just apply a constant voltage to each motor and set the timing to get the speeds even. |

I am running a React and Mamba Micro Pros. Matched 40T broods. My rear motor runs a bit faster than the front aswell. I want it setup like this for a front overdrive effect to improve turning and lessen the rear driving under the front on verticals. To get them to run even I just adjust my dual rate on the 3rd channel. about 80% runs them evenly. |

i think i have found my problem. all of my esc setting are the same except for the throttle curves. i never mess with them and or look in there so it never dawned on me to check. till Jeremy said to make sure everything was the same. Thank you very much Jeremy and every one for all the help. now my rear tires start just a tad sooner than the front. |
